Trabajo Práctico nº 4 Conmutación de Paquetes

Anuncio
Comunicaciones 2
Ing. Hugo O. Ortega
Trabajo Práctico nº 4
Conmutación de Paquetes
1.
Se debe transmitir entre dos capitales de provincia la información que se muestra en la tabla siguiente. Responda qué
modo de transmisión le conviene en cada caso: circuitos conmutados, datagramas o circuitos virtuales. Considere que
se provee servicio de voz por circuito virtual.
Circuitos
Conmutados
Datagrama
Circuito
Virtual
a. Voz, pocas veces al día
b. Correo Electrónico
c. Correo Electrónico + voz + transmisiones de
archivos por día.
d. Terminal remota con computadora, una en cada
extremo, con disponibilidad las 24 horas diarias.
e. Idem anterior + voz
f. Tandas de gran volumen de datos
g. Cajeros automáticos
h. Asiduo envío de archivos + voz
i. Videoconferencia, una hora al día.
Explique la decisión en cada caso.
2.
Explique el punto débil del siguiente razonamiento: la conmutación de paquetes requiere que a cada paquete se le
añadan bits de control y de dirección, lo que provoca un coste adicional en esta técnica. En conmutación de circuitos
se establece un circuito transparente, no siendo necesario el uso de bits suplementarios. Entonces :
a)
b)
3.
No existe por tanto coste adicional en la técnica de conmutación de circuitos, por lo que
La utilización de la línea es más eficiente que en la conmutación de paquetes
Se definen los siguientes parámetros para una red de conmutación:
N= Número de saltos entre dos sistemas dados
L= Longitud del mensaje en bits
B= Velocidad de transmición en bits por segundos de todos los canales
P= Tamaño fijo del paquete en bits
H= Bits de redundancia o suplementarios (cabecera) por paquete
S= Tiempo de establecimiento de la llamada en segundos
D= Retardo de propagación por saltos en segundos
Calcule el retardo extremo a extremo en conmutación de circuitos y en conmutación de paquetes mediante circuitos
virtuales y mediante datagramas para N=4, L=3.200 B=9.600 P=1.024 H=16 S=0.2 D=0.001. Suponga que no se hace
uso de confirmaciones e ignore el retardo de procesamiento en los nodos.
4.
Considere una red de conmutación de paquetes de N nodos conectados formando la siguiente topología:
•
•
•
Estrella: un nodo central sin ninguna estación conectada y con todos los otros nodos conectados a él.
Bucle: cada nodo está conectado a otros 2 nodos formando un bucle cerrado
Conexión Completa: cada nodo está directamente conectado a todos los otros nodos.
Determine en cada caso el número medio de saltos entre estaciones.
5.
Luego de analizar el algoritmo de inundaciones que se utiliza para determinar el camino más corto, ¿es posible
utilizarlo para determinar el camino con menor retardo?.
6.
Otro esquema de encaminamiento adaptable es el conocido como aprendizaje hacia atrás. Todo paquete encaminado
a través de la red contiene no sólo las direcciones destino y origen, sino también un contador de saltos que se
incrementa con cada salto. Cada nodo construye una tabla de encaminamiento que especifica el nodo siguiente y el
numero de altos para cada destino. ¿Cómo se usa la información contenida en el paquete para construir la tabla.
¿Cuáles son las ventajas y desventajas de esta técnica?
7.
Escriba el código y genere el ejecutable para resolver el camino más corto entre el nodo 1 y el nodo 6 usando el grafo
de la figura 10.6 del capítulo 10 del libro Comunicaciones y redes de computadoras de Williams Stalling .
El programa debe permitir ingresar como variables los pesos de cada uno de los enlaces (para simplificar sólo
considere el camino de ida). Use el algoritmo de Bellman-Ford.
Descargar